Come for the Mountains, Stay for the Party
The mountains may lure you in, but you’ll keep coming back for the people and our celebrations. The entire Robson Valley comes alive during the annual Valemountain Days in June, with a parade, a pageant, bouncy castles and a barbecue competition.
In July, make sure to pack your cowboy hat when you visit us for the Canoe Mountain Rodeo. Cowboys and cowgirls from throughout the region compete in barrels, bull riding, bareback and more.
In August, the Mud Races return at the Rodeo Grounds. Decibel levels are intense as the trucks tear into the track, shattering the peace of the valley for one intense and unforgettable weekend. Bring the family for the Mount Robson Marathon. And for those looking to experience music in the mountains, use Valemount as your base for the annual multi-genre Robson Valley Music Festival. Need To Know
- Campsites and hotels fill up quickly on event weekends. Book in advance to avoid disappointment
- Registration for the Mount Robson Marathon opens May 1. If the event is full, you will be put on a wait-list
- The Robson Valley Music Festival has a maximum capacity of 1,000 people, so the earlier you purchase tickets the better
